Is the YZ85 powerful?

The YZ85 engine is also equipped with a power-valve system and a six-speed transmission for those who want to really open the little bike up. Overall, the power is snappy, has good carry-through, and certainly enough oomph to haul 135-pounds around with ease.

Does the YZ85 have a Powervalve?

The 2019 Yamaha YZ85 gets a power valve, along with a higher compression ratio thanks to a new head and longer connecting rod. The case-reed intake is sent in a new crankcase, a 28mm Keihin flat slide carburetor sends the fuel into the bottom end.

What is the difference between YZ85 and YZ85LW?

HOW DOES THE YZ85LW DIFFER FROM THE YZ85? For 2022, the YZ85LW (Large Wheel) model takes the race-winning YZ85 formula and enhances off-road capability even more with the addition of a larger 19-inch front wheel and 16-inch rear wheel, wrapped in high-performance Dunlop MX3S tyres.

How many gears does a YZ85 have?

The Yamaha YZ 85 is a motorcycle designed specifically for off-road and Motorcross racing. 85 It is powered by an 84.7 cc single-cylinder, water-cooled, two-stroke, reed valve inducted engine and uses a 6-speed, constant-mesh, manual gearbox; with a multi-plate, wet-clutch.

Is a YZ85 air cooled?

Engine. POTENT YPVS™ TWO-STROKE ENGINE: The 85cc liquid-cooled, two-stroke engine features the Yamaha Power Valve System (YPVS™) for broad power across the rev range without losing peak power at high rpms, reducing the need for frequent shifting.

Are older dirt bikes better?

Some really old dirt bikes that have had good care and been well maintained may be in much better condition than a newer model bike that has received rough treatment. As a basic rule of thumb, a dirt bike will lose value to the tune of about $1000 per year.

Can a kid ride a 250cc dirt bike?

It is recommended that only teenagers from the age of 16-years upward consider riding a 250cc dirt bike. Even so, you should only consider this bike for your kid if they are tall for their age and have the experience and strength to be able to tame a 250cc dirt bike.
